Output 61e1e6d57cb75814b54aeea96f95dbb486ffada8fd2f508b39d034ebd68d854a:1

value
28230000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bbafe7e1d3f638acb46f7f716f8c61d51ad9e55 OP_EQUAL
address
9wt6YHZi1ZP8HEzfYcgTsKyzJaTvJBBvXc
transaction
61e1e6d57cb75814b54aeea96f95dbb486ffada8fd2f508b39d034ebd68d854a